About RedCloud
RedCloud is leveraging AI-powered technology to break down the barriers to fair and profitable trade in emerging markets.
RedCloud's Intelligent Open Commerce Platform connects FMCG Brands, Distributors, and Local Merchants on a single, equitable marketplace, empowering them with real-world insights and data to help them make better decisions. RedCloud enables FMCG Brands to seize new opportunities in emerging markets, facilitates access to more buyers & streamlines operations for Distributors, and helps Local Merchants spend more time selling products, not searching for them.
The company comprises a highly diverse, dynamic team of driven talented people from over twenty different countries, speaking multiple languages, with a physical footprint in Africa, Europe, and Latin America.
The role:
We are looking for a Finance Analyst that thrives in a fast-paced scale up environment. Reporting into the SVP Finance you will play a key role in supporting our Financial Planning and Analysis function, delivering key services to the business for planning, budgeting, and forecasting activities.
What you will be doing
- Collaborate with various departments to develop and maintain detailed financial models and forecasts.
- Analyse financial data and trends to provide insights that support key business decisions.
- Assist in the development of annual budgets and periodic reforecasts.
- Create and maintain regular financial reports and dashboards for management review.
- Identify and communicate key performance indicators to track the company's financial health.
- Conduct thorough variance analysis between actual results and forecasts, providing explanations for significant variances.
- Work closely with operational teams to understand key drivers behind financial performance.
- Perform ad hoc financial analysis to support strategic initiatives and special projects.
- Generate insights to aid executive decision-making.
- Build and maintain complex financial models to assess different business scenarios and evaluate investment opportunities.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, providing financial insights and guidance to support business objectives.
- Work closely with accounting to ensure accurate and timely financial reporting.
What you should have:
-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Business, or related field. A Master's degree or relevant certification (e.g., CFA, CPA) is a plus.
- Minimum of 1-3 years of experience, preferably within an e-Commerce or Startup/Scale up environment.
- Strong proficiency in Microsoft Excel and financial modelling.
-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ills.
- Solid understanding of e-Commerce business metrics and drivers.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to convey complex financial concepts to non-financial stakeholders.
- Comfortable working in a fast-paced, geo location environment.
- Ability to handle ambiguity and navigate through change.
